Transaction d90c3ea4cd18ca4147bb7839e0ad2096816b0dbe8e0daebbc9fec584485417c5
1 Input
1 Output
-
d90c3ea4cd18ca4147bb7839e0ad2096816b0dbe8e0daebbc9fec584485417c5:0
- value
- 9498897
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 e7c3867b87c5d15814be50910207d31ff8690bc0 OP_EQUAL
- address
- 3NpUFCDNbYSHHGvfecwykSgJ9yA1bw8k8n